Output 35c664df4da85a5c07da0c06400521326c8ef3e89c51001607bbdd0e5907a8c1:3

value
171335
script pubkey
OP_0 OP_PUSHBYTES_20 c15e75bfdc56abb9b153ac116c3344484b7d6a88
address
bc1qc908t07u264mnv2n4sgkcv6yfp9h665gllc0ma
transaction
35c664df4da85a5c07da0c06400521326c8ef3e89c51001607bbdd0e5907a8c1
confirmations
68825
spent
true